Step-by-Step Instructions for Personalizing Your Signature in Outlook

To create a simple and effective signature in Outlook, you’ll start by clicking on the “File” tab and selecting “Options.” From here, click on “Mail” and then select “Signatures.”

You will then select the option “New” to create a new signature for that specific email account. You can enter your name, title, and contact information. You can format the font type and size and choose alignment options.

If you want to incorporate other design elements such as an image or logo, you can do so by selecting the “Insert Picture” option and adding it directly to your signature.

Crafting the Perfect Outlook Signature: Tips and Tricks

To make the most of your email signature, we recommend following these tips and tricks:

Choose your font and color scheme wisely. It is best to stick with professional fonts and colors that match your branding or personal style. Avoid using multiple fonts or colors, as it can make the signature look unprofessional and crowded.

Format for maximum readability. Your signature should be easy to read and visually appealing. Make sure it doesn’t look too cluttered or chaotic.

Keep it concise and informative. A long signature can be overwhelming. Try and keep it short by only including essential information. Consider using links to relevant information or pages as opposed to including chunks of text.
